About Blanca
Blanca is an adorable Wheaten Terrier who made the journey from Mexico with her three female pups. She's estimated to be around 2 years old, with a wire coat in a gentle white and cream. Blanca radiates confidence and likes to run the show, never hesitating to let other dogs know when she needs her space. Still, she enjoys playing with the pack and loves being part of the action. She’s got a big, funny personality that shines around her people. Blanca’s had exposure to kids aged 8 and 12—she handles both just fine, showing a patient and gentle side. She’s also lived alongside a cat without issue, making her a flexible fit for most homes. Blanca is now up to date on all of her vaccinations, fully vetted, spayed, and house trained. What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Blanca, as a Wheaten Terrier, does well in a home with regular human interaction and space for play. She adapts to apartments or houses as long as she gets enough social time and exercise.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Wheaten Terriers like Blanca appreciate a secure yard or access to daily walks but don't require large amounts of land; moderate outdoor space for supervised play suffices.
